This pick has a cushioning piece of cork to really let you maintain control of your guitar pick. The cork keeps the pick from slipping between your fingers. It is a proven design that has been around for over half a century.

A little pricey for a 6-pack. I like thin picks, but never really have problems with them breaking... this one broke in under a minute the first time I used it on the electric. The problem isn't the thin pick, it's the incredibly thick piece of cork. The cork is decent for grip (not really much better than a gator grip dunlop or the ice picks I have that stick to the guitar) but it is way bigger than pictured and the thickness makes it impossible not to break it if you jam relatively hard.

I bought 6 6-packs of these, of the 1.00mm thickness, and they were all alike and all flawless. I'd seen some of the less positive reviews, and these do not match my experience. I've now been using the same 3 picks for over a year, about an hour a day per pick. None of the cork has deteriorated at all that I can see. Even when soaking wet, they do not slip (or degrade). At this rate, what I bought will last my whole life.

I only wish that they had triangular picks with cork circles.

The picture make this look like the cork is embedded in the acetate and there might be a knob or something in the center of the cork ring.

It's just a standard acetate pick with a cork ring glued to it. Whatever process they used to apply the glue never seemed to place it or the cork rings correctly. It was off by as much as 1/4 of an inch! Out of a package of 6, only 2 were usable. 2 had cork rings that had fallen off. The others 2 were so badly alligned that I just pulled the cork off the glue and used them as regular picks.
